We already do that: if (adj == OOM_SCORE_ADJ_MIN || test_bit(MMF_OOM_REAPED, &p->mm->flags) || in_vfork(p)) { task_unlock(p); return 0; } It is kind of subtle that we have to check it 2 times but we would have to rework this code much more because oom_badness only can tell to ignore the task but not to abort scanning altogether currently.
